USE OF THE OCTA-SLIDE VIEWER
The Octa-Slide Viewer should be held so non-direct light enters through the back of the viewer. With the sample tube inserted at top, slide the Octa-Slide bar through the viewer and match with a color standard.
TESTING HINTS
1. The test should be performed at normal room temperature (20-25°C).
2. Reacted samples should not be exposed to sunlight. They can be stored in the test kit box during the 10 minute wait.

3. Thoroughly clean tubes immediately after each test to avoid staining and future contamination.
4. Ferrous ions, Fe+2, will give a false positive. The contribution of Fe to reading can be determined by testing a second sample and skipping Step 4. This result should be subtracted from previous result.
PRO CE DURE
1. Fill test tube (0106) to the 5 mL line with sample water.
2. Add 3 drops of *DEHA Reagent 1 (4791) and 3 drops of *DEHA
Reagent 2 (4792).
3. Cap and mix.
4. Add 3 drops of *DEHA Reagent 3 (4793). Cap and mix. NOTE: If the alkalinity of the sample is over 300 ppm, use the
following number of drops of *DEHA Reagent 3:
Alkalinity, ppm
Drops of
*DEHA Reagent 3
300-399 4 400-499 5 500-599 6 600-699 7 700-799 8 800-899 9 900-999 10
5. Wait exactly 10 minutes.
6. Immediately insert test tube into top of Octa-Slide Viewer (1100).
Slide DEHA Octa-Slide Bar (3442) into Octa-Slide Viewer. Match sample color to a color standard. Record result as ppm DEHA.
NOTE: This test kit will also test for the oxygen scavenger erythorbic acid (also called isoascorbic acid or araboascorbic acid). Follow the test instruction and multiply the results by 4 to get ppm Erythorbic Acid.
DEHA x 4 = Erythorbic Acid
